基于改进灰色关联度分析的风机故障诊断系统 被引量:3

Faults Diagnosis System of Blast Furnace Fan Based on Modified Grey Relationship Degree

摘要 在分析原有高炉送风系统故障诊断方法所存在缺陷的基础上,提出了一种改进的灰色关联度计算方法,并成功地应用于系统的故障模式识别。该方法先以空间向量夹角的余弦来衡量比较序列之间的局部相似性,然后以局部相似性的平均值衡量比较序列之间的整体相似性,从而克服了原有灰色关联度计算过程中所存在的固有缺点。实践证明,该方法计算简单、计算量小、诊断结果更符合实际。 Through analyzing the defeets of former faults diagnosis method of blast furnace fan, a new modified calculation method of grey relationship degree is presented and applied to identify the faults patterns of the system sueeessfully. In this method, the holistie similarity among the eompared sequenees is disassembled to several loeal similarities and expressed by the average of these local similarities. For local similarity, it is calculated by the formula of the cosine of vector angle. Through this method, some nature defeets of former calculation are overcome. It is verified by practicing this method has following advantages: simpleness, time saving and credible diagnosis results.
